How is possession regulated in cases of parents with different nationalities in Argentina?

Custody in cases of parents with different nationalities in Argentina is addressed considering the best interests of the child. The court can take measures to ensure the exercise of the rights and responsibilities of both parents, even if they have different nationalities. International cooperation may be necessary to ensure compliance with judicial decisions.

How can a company guarantee the security of personal data in the personnel verification process in Mexico?

To ensure the security of personal data in Mexico, companies must implement information security measures, such as data encryption, restricted access to information, employee training on data privacy, and regular auditing of verification processes. They must also comply with applicable data protection regulations.

What consequences can contractors face for submitting false documentation in bidding processes in Costa Rica?

Contractors who submit false documentation in bidding processes in Costa Rica may face serious penalties. This may include disqualification from participating in future bidding processes, substantial fines, and ineligibility to contract with public entities for a specified period. Additionally, they may face legal liability for fraud.
